Abstract: Systems, methods, and computer-readable media are disclosed for systems and methods for parallelized forensic analysis using cloud-based servers. Example methods may include generating a first request for one or more notifications in a notification queue, where the one or more notifications include a first notification indicative of a first data input at a datastore, determining a first data type of the first data input, and generating a second notification indicative of the first data type. Some example methods may include determining that a first software component is subscribed to notifications for the first data type, sending the second notification to the first software component, determining a first output of the first software component, where the first output comprises a set of extracted data from the first data input, and sending the set of extracted data to the datastore.

Abstract: Disclosed are various embodiments for determining security policy compliance and data integrity verification during a data transfer operation between devices. In one embodiment, among others, a computing device is configured to receive a data transfer request for a file from a first client device, access the file associated with the first client device, determine that the file fails to comply with a security policy, and perform a remedial action for the file in response to the determination that the file fails to comply with the security policy. The remedial action causes the file to be inaccessible to a second client device.
